CI flake in Hollowbrook's kv-gate suite: the bloom filter ahead of the Pellstore cache returns false positives above 2% when the test seeds only 10k keys but sizes the filter for 1M. Hash count drops to 1, so membership checks degrade. Fix: pin filter params in fixtures, not prod config. Reproduced on runner pool east-9 only. The failing run emitted the token below.

session token of kahog-bahif = htk9_f63daec35

## Handover: Shrinkray CLI

Passing Shrinkray to Dario before the sync. It's the batch image resizer feeding the Pellworth catalog: reads a manifest, resizes concurrently, writes WebP plus a fallback JPEG. Known quirk: EXIF rotation needs the `--normalize` flag or thumbnails come out sideways. Everything else is driven by the config block below.

service settings:
[sorys]
port = 8000
team = eliius
host = sorys.novacstack.example
region = south-3
access_code = ac_f66665
timeout_ms = 250

Ticket #4471 — Signature verification failing on quota-config deploys

Since this morning's rollout, the Tollgate service rejects per-tenant rate-quota bundles with a signature mismatch. Tenants on the Briarfield shard are stuck on stale quotas, which means a few are throttled harder than intended. Root cause: the config pipeline was re-signed during last week's rotation but Tollgate's trust store still pins the retired key. Fix is to update the pinned entry and redeploy. For reference, the currently active signing key is below.

deploy key for kagup-bawig: bky9_ZMq28eTw9

Present: R. Olstrem (chair), T. Faine, M. Querol.

Agenda: second-source supplier for the Kelvane valve line. Current sole supplier, Drosset Fabrication, flagged capacity risk in Q3. Faine to shortlist three candidates by month-end; Querol to draft qualification criteria. Pilot orders capped at 500 units. No contract changes until audits complete. Branch managers: hold current purchasing patterns and report any Drosset delays immediately. Next review in four weeks. Rationale and timing are set out in the note below.

management briefing: Headcount on the Silok team goes from 44 to 77 by the end of May. Gross margin on Silok came in at 63 percent against a plan of 30 percent.